Wrath of the Kaiju, pg. 181
You have honed your skills in the brutal Horn Pits of Kihōsō City. You gain the following benefits:
• Increase your Strength, Dexterity, or Constitution score by 1, to a maximum of 20.
• When you hit a creature with an attack roll, you can mark that creature as your target for single combat for 1 minute. You can only have one creature marked in this way at a time, and you can mark creatures in this way a number of times equal to your proficiency bonus. You regain all expended uses of this feature when you finish a long rest. Marking a creature grants the following benefits:
◊ If the marked creature attacks a creature other than you while it is within your reach, you can use your reaction to make a weapon attack against the marked creature, with advantage.
◊ At the end of the marked creature’s turn, you can use your reaction to move up to your speed towards it, ending your movement as close to it as possible.
◊ If you reduce the marked creature to 0 hit points, you gain temporary hit points equal to twice your proficiency bonus.
